Looking northwest towards Birmingham with the Evesham branch
entering from the right, the fast lines in the middle and the two slow or goods
lines on either side. Bob Essery in his book states that 'enginemen at Saltley
referred to the north and west roads when describing the routes they travelled
from Birmingham. The Evesham branch was often described as "down the ditch",
derived from the name Redditch'. The Evesham branch had a facing connection for
down trains from the main line. The repeater signal on the post on the left was
sited to ensure enginemen had full visibility at all times unobstructed by the
overbridge. C1949
